Overview

GhostCrawl idiomatic API client.

Delegates all HTTP transport, URL routing, serialization, and auth to the Kiota-generated canonical core (_generated/). This facade is the shipped API.

Examples:

require "ghostcrawl"
client = Ghostcrawl::Client.new(token: "gck_live_YOUR_KEY")
result = client.scrape(url: "https://example.com")

#crawl(url:, max_depth: 2, max_pages: 100, wait: false, timeout: 300, raise_on_result_error: true, **opts) ⇒ Hash

Start a deep crawl from a seed URL. Delegates to POST /v1/crawl/deep via the generated CrawlDeepRequestBuilder.

Pass wait: true to block until the run is terminal. The deep-crawl start returns a run_id, then the wait is handled by the same event-driven server-blocking long-poll as Ghostcrawl::CrawlRunsClient#wait_for_completion — no client-side sleep loop.

Parameters:

  • url (String)

    seed URL

  • max_depth (Integer) (defaults to: 2)

    maximum crawl depth (default 2)

  • max_pages (Integer) (defaults to: 100)

    maximum pages (default 100)

  • wait (Boolean) (defaults to: false)

    block until the run is terminal (default false)

  • timeout (Integer) (defaults to: 300)

    total seconds to wait when wait: true (default 300)

  • raise_on_result_error (Boolean) (defaults to: true)

    raise ScrapeError on a target-side (HTTP-200) failure instead of returning the raw hash (default true). Ignored on the wait: true path, which returns the terminal run.

Returns:

  • (Hash)

    crawl run record (terminal when wait: true and it finished in time)

#meHash

Get the current account's profile. Delegates to GET /v1/me via the generated MeRequestBuilder.

The generated @v1.me.get deserializes into the typed MeResponse model, whose created_at composed-type member fails under the pinned Kiota JSON parser ("Error during deserialization"). To avoid that, we re-issue the SAME request (reusing the builder's URL/auth/header wiring via to_get_request_information) with the Binary response factory — the exact raw-JSON path the scrape builder already uses (see KiotaParseNodeFix).

Returns:

  • (Hash)

    account info with user_id, email, created_at, primary_team

#search(query:, engine: "google", limit: 10, provider_key: nil, **opts) ⇒ Hash

Search the web and return results. Delegates to POST /v1/search via the generated SearchRequestBuilder.

/v1/search requires your own search-backend API key (BYO; GhostCrawl charges no markup). Pass it as provider_key — it is sent as the X-Provider-Authorization: Bearer <provider_key> header the backend requires. Without it the API replies 401 search_backend_key_missing.

Parameters:

  • query (String)

    search query

  • engine (String) (defaults to: "google")

    search engine: "google" (default), "bing", "duckduckgo"

  • limit (Integer) (defaults to: 10)

    maximum results (default 10)

  • provider_key (String, nil) (defaults to: nil)

    BYO search-backend key (sent as X-Provider-Authorization)

Returns:

  • (Hash)

    response with results list
